Chapter 51 "Gone"

The eldest and second cubs stopped and took half a step back in tacit understanding without even looking at each other.

"Brother, Niupitang is looking for us again, what should we do now?" Erzai asked in a low voice.

Children who are obsessed with their older brother will listen to their older brother on important matters.

The eldest cub turned slightly to the side, trying to shield the second cub with his body, staring at Lu Baozhen with clear eyes, "What are you doing here?"

Lu Baozhen didn't seem to feel disliked and smiled sweetly, "I came to play with big brother Da Zi and second brother."

Erzai poked his head out and rolled his eyes. "Don't you understand what I'm saying? My brother and I don't like playing with you, and we don't want to play with you. Don't follow us around all the time. It's annoying."

Ever since Gu's mother was injured, Erzai has had Lu Baozhen's reputation as a jinx firmly fixed on him, and he wishes he could never see her again.

When had Lu Baozhen ever suffered such an injustice? She pouted and looked at Dazai with grievance.

Big Cub: “?”

Look what he is doing!
Could it be that he didn't help his own brother but helped a stranger like her?

He is not confused and has not been kicked by a donkey.

"I don't want to play with you either." Dazai said seriously, word by word.

Lu Baozhen pretended not to hear, her dark eyes fixed on the things in the twins' hands.

"What are you holding?"

Erzai looked alert and used his body to block the wooden box he had picked up. "What's it to you? Get out of the way. We need to go home."

The superstitious little cub thought Lu Baozhen was unlucky and didn't want to get too close to her. He just wanted her to leave quickly.

Lu Baozhen seemed confused and took a few steps forward before saying, "My grandma said everything belongs to the brigade and you can't take it home."

Hearing this, Erzai was furious and glared at her with blazing eyes. "We found this, why can't we take it? If you keep talking nonsense, I'll beat you up."

He waved his fists, which were as big as sandbags.

Lu Baozhen shrank her neck, but was not scared away and remained standing where she was.

"I will tell you even if you hit me." The voice was soft but very infuriating.

She felt that there was something good in the box and it should be hers.

The eldest boy retorted with reason, "This is the first time that the second boy and I have found something. You have found something many times before. If the team asks us to hand it in, you must do the same."

Erzai clapped his hands and said happily, "That's right! You found a wad of money, a bag of White Rabbit candies, and a gold ring earlier. You have to hand them all over to the brigade. If you don't, neither will we."

Lu Baozhen was confused, tears as big as beans rolled down her cheeks, and she cried, "You are bullying me, wuwuwu."

She was very angry and subconsciously looked for help, raising her hand and calling out to Black Koi.

"Lili, I need you to help me."

Seeing this scene, the eldest and second cubs were both confused.

Looking around in sync with the movements——

Sparrows leaped from the branches and flew into the sky. The hot wind blew, and the grass and trees all moved. The insects hidden in the deep grass chirped, and the cicadas on the trees were silenced by the scorching sun in the sky.

They were certain that there were no talking creatures within a ten-meter radius.

"Brother, who is she talking to?" Erzai's eyes sparkled with excitement.

A newborn calf is not afraid of a tiger. The child is fearless and his voice is full of excitement, "Is there a monster?"

"You are the monster, Lili is my best friend." Lu Baozhen shouted angrily.

Erzai deliberately provoked her, "Where is it? Where is it? Why can't I see it? Are you lying?"

"I'm not lying." Lu Baozhen's voice was sharp, and she shouted at Hukou: "Lili, come out."

If the black koi had a face, it would be able to see the despair on its face.

really.

Human cubs are just unreliable.

Erzai believed it at first. He stood on tiptoe and looked at Lu Baozhen's hand with curiosity and excitement, and there seemed to be flames in his eyes.

Half a minute passed, his eyes were sore from opening them, and he didn't see a single hair. He looked disappointed.

Pointing at Lu Baozhen, he said, "You are a jinx and a big liar."

"I'm not a liar!" Lu Baozhen's face flushed red as she scratched at the spot where the black koi was resting. "Come out, koi, come out and help me vent my anger. Let Gu Dazai and Gu Erzai lie on the mound. I don't want to see them again."

Erzai looked at her in disbelief, with an expression that said, "How can you be so vicious?"

"Little boy, if you lie on the mound, you will never see your mother again. You bad boy! You have no mother, so you lie on the mound."

Dazai also didn't like what Lu Baozhen said. He wanted to be with his mother forever.

Looking at Lu Baozhen with dissatisfaction, the usually magnanimous eldest son also began to dislike this little girl.

Lu Baozhen's desire was too strong, and the black koi was forced to show up.

It sighed softly.

However, the four-year-old girl, who had been spoiled to the point of being lawless and had long lost her innocence, did not care.

She gave the same command as before: "Lili, help me."

"...Okay." The black koi responded.

It comes from another world where spirits cannot be created.

The first person to take possession of the body was a boy who had just turned 22 and graduated.

At that time, it was still a red, white and black koi carp that represented auspiciousness.

It used its good luck to help its host, turning him from a low-income young man who lived in an old rental house, received a meager salary, and spent his days worrying about whether to add ham sausage to his instant noodles into the big boss of a transportation company, reaching the pinnacle of his life and achieving class ascension.

But who knew that human nature is greedy? The young man who originally just wanted to live with dignity became unrecognizable, and he used it to deal with those who humiliated him.

At first the little koi didn't notice anything was wrong, until its tail turned black, it realized that its power was being backfired.

It wanted to stop, after all, it was a auspicious animal loved by everyone, how could it turn black!

How could it, a newly-evolved spirit, compare to the cunning humans who live in society? From the very beginning, the humans had learned its biggest secret - in this relationship, the parasite was the dominant one.

The game starts with it, but it cannot stop.

Gradually, its whole body turned black.

Later, the little koi learned that the host wanted to get rid of him completely, so he escaped in a nearly self-destructive way.

Wait for it to wake up again.

The newly born Lu Baozhen became its new host.

Affected by its bad luck, Lu Baozhen's mother died tragically in the delivery room. Before her death, the woman made a wish that she was willing to use up all her good luck and chances of reincarnation in exchange for a smooth and worry-free life for her child.

Because of this, the black koi felt that his strength had recovered a little.

Later, it discovered that it could use Lu Baozhen to absorb other people's luck to restore itself, and thus began a journey of no return.

Seeing the good fortune as bright as the sun on the people of the third branch of the Gu family, he was so greedy that he encouraged Lu Baozhen to get close to them.

Originally, the progress was very good. Lin Zhao would be unlucky enough to be sucked dry by it, and the other four cubs would be at its mercy.

Who knew that something unexpected would happen? Lin Zhao didn't die, but her four cubs hid from Lu Baozhen, causing it to go out and not come in during this period, and the little bit of good luck it had accumulated before was almost used up.

anyway.

As Lu Baozhen gave the order, the black koi mark on her knuckles suddenly flashed.

moment.

The little girl's eyes became as dark as the abyss, without any human emotion, her pupils were unfocused, and it was extremely strange when she stared at people.

Erzai was a thick-skinned man who didn't notice her transformation. He shook his arms, which were sore from lifting the wooden box, and said, "Brother, let's go home and ignore this annoying crybaby."

He walked in front and led the way.

Don’t expect a country road to be very wide. At most, it’s wide enough for four or five adult men to walk side by side.

Erzai strode forward with a gait that showed he didn't care about his relatives. When he passed by Lu Baozhen, she suddenly grabbed his arm.

"What are you doing!" Erzai shook his arms as if he was stung by a wasp.

Lu Baozhen grabbed the box from his hand. She didn't know where she got the strength from, but she pulled Erzai forward and said, "Give it to me!"

Erzai never suffered any loss, he held on tightly and refused to let go, "No."

Lu Baozhen bit him angrily.

She bit the flesh on his hand and pulled it up hard. The second child felt pain in his hand and shook her off. The eldest child hurried to help and the three children twisted into a ball.

"Ahhh, I'm going to fight you!!" Erzai used his iron head skills, moved his head back, and then quickly pushed it downwards, hitting Lu Baozhen's face hard.

"boom!!"

No matter how powerful Lu Baozhen's cheat was, she was still a mortal. After being hit, two lines of blood flowed from her nostrils.

"Ah——" The little girl's braids were spread out and she screamed sharply.

She wiped the blood from her nose and saw the eldest and second cubs running away. She chased after them and grabbed the red rope on the second cub's wrist.

As soon as the bloody hand touched her, Lu Baozhen screamed and quickly retreated.

He covered his hands and squatted down with his head down.

In a place where no one was paying attention, the black koi fish at her knuckles appeared and disappeared, and suddenly separated from Lu Baozhen's body.

Then it turned into black powder.

The second child found that the little red string his mother had given him had turned black, and exclaimed in surprise, "Oh, my little red string, the little red string my mother gave me!"

I touched it with my hand, trying to get rid of the black color on it, but as soon as my hand touched it, the little red rope turned into powder and scattered in the air.

The second child looked confused.

"My little red string!"

He was so angry that he wanted to rush up and hit Lu Baozhen, but was stopped by the eldest son. The eldest son took off his own little red rope and put it on his younger brother's hand.

"Mine is for you."

The second cub was coaxed instantly, but when he saw that his brother didn't have any, he became unhappy again, "Brother didn't have any."

"It's okay. I'll ask mom in the afternoon if I can buy you another one." Dazai thought about what his mom said that they would all get lucky money in the future, so could he ask for a few cents in advance to buy a red rope.

The second child happily clung to his brother.

At this time, Lu Baozhen moved.

The eldest cub got nervous and said to his younger brother: "Second cub, carry the box and go home for dinner."

"Ai!"

The two brothers left the foot of the mountain.

Not long after, news spread in the village.

Even the Gu family members who had just gotten off work heard about it.

"Why did Baozhen go to the foot of the mountain for nothing? She was almost attacked by a wild boar that ran down and was scared to death. Fortunately, Aunt Lu came there in time, otherwise..." Huang Xiulan didn't say it clearly, but the Gu family understood what she meant.

Mother Gu took medicine for two days, and drank bowl after bowl of brown sugar water and bowl after bowl of malted milk to nourish her body. She was more energetic than before she was injured. She felt bored in the house, so she sat in the yard.

After hearing what the eldest son's wife said, he asked, "Baozhen fainted? Didn't Old Lady Lu always say that her granddaughter was a blessing, a daughter of God? How could God's daughter be taken advantage of by a pig?"

As she was speaking, the eldest and second sons came in and happened to hear everything. The two brothers looked at each other.

Lu Baozhen was taken advantage of by a pig?!

Erzai took a small stool nearby and sat down silently next to Gu's mother, listening attentively to what his aunt said.

Huang Xiulan is washing the faces of her twin boys and girls.

Children in the countryside love the land and roll around happily in the fields.

The fair and tender third and fourth cubs had dirt on their cuffs, corners of their clothes and knees that couldn't be wiped off by hands. There was also dirt on their soft hair. Their fair faces were rosy and their eyes were bright, and they were obviously having a lot of fun.

"There is no such thing as God's own daughter. Who knows whose life-saving money Baozhen picked up before was?" Huang Xiulan commented lightly.

Then he continued, "I didn't see what happened at the foot of the mountain. I heard that Baozhen didn't come back at dinner time, so Aunt Lu searched the whole village for her and finally found her at the foot of the mountain. Her face was covered in blood, and a wild boar had jumped out of the woods."

"Are the villagers okay?" Mother Gu asked hurriedly.

"It's okay," Huang Xiulan said. "They saw the wild boar's shadow but didn't dare to disturb it. They quietly ran back to the village. The village chief even said he would bring people to hunt those animals another day."

Father Gu, who had been silent the whole time, couldn't help but say, "We have to hunt. The village is full of children. It would be bad if those animals came down the mountain."

Gu Yucheng sharpened his knife and said, "Hunting, there is meat to eat."

No fewer than ten people in the village had died from wild boars before. Mother Gu was truly terrified of this ferocious creature with fangs. She glared at him and said, "How dare you think you can hunt wild boars? Be careful, the wild boar might hunt you."

"You don't have enough meat to eat at home. You are such a grown man, and you still crave that."

Lin Zhao sent a lot of meat, and she asked her daughter-in-law to cook it and the whole family ate it together.

Gu Yucheng ignored his mother's rolling eyes and said with a smile, "Who complains about too much meat?"

The words fell.

Laimei came up to her father, her eyes shining, "Dad, can you hunt wild boars?"

"……Won't."

Lai Mei withdrew her admiring gaze realistically and said sadly, "When will Third Uncle come back? I miss him so much."

Gu Yucheng laughed angrily, "If you despise me, go be your third uncle's son!"

"Can I?" Lai Mei's face was full of anticipation.

"..."

Take him away, take him away immediately, give this son to whoever wants him.

Zhao Liuniang came out of the kitchen and shouted, "It's time for dinner."

Bangbang took his younger brother and sister to wash their hands.

Since the worms were removed, the children of the Gu family have become much cleaner. They drink boiled water and wash their hands before and after meals.

At this time, the Lu family.

The Lu family thought that their lucky star was injured and hurriedly called a barefoot doctor.

The old man with only half-baked medical skills looked at it again and again and was so angry that he laughed.

"What kind of injury are you? It's just a nosebleed. Just wipe it off and it will be fine. Why bother calling me over so hastily and wasting other people's time?"

After complaining, I packed up and left.

The Lu family was stunned.

Su Yuxian, burdened with the reputation of an unlucky daughter-in-law, was anxious to perform well, so she quickly fetched water to wipe Lu Baozhen's face.

"I'm bleeding from the nose! Who on earth said Baozhen was disfigured by a wild boar? How can someone be so vicious that he even fabricated this about a child?" Lu Xiaomei scolded angrily.

She sat on the edge of the bed and began to touch her niece all over her body.

He didn't find anything good and a look of disappointment flashed in his eyes.

Lu Xiaomei was favored at home and even knew where the money was kept. She went to get the money familiarly, but found that the money box was empty.

Thinking that Lu's mother had moved the money, Lu Xiaomei went to her mother with a lot of resentment.

"Mom, why didn't you tell me you moved the money? I made this trip for nothing. Where's the money? I need it."

Mother Lu looked puzzled.

"Why did you change the location of the money?" she asked. "Isn't it still in the box? I didn't move it."

Lu Xiaomei still didn't realize the seriousness of the problem and said, "There's no money in the box."

Mother Lu wiped her hands and walked quickly into the house.

The box that originally contained a lot of money is now empty!

The cloth bag full of banknotes that Baozhen picked up, the gold ring weighing 15 grams, the blue and white porcelain teacup...all gone!

Even the money Lu Yizhou sent back is gone!
Mother Lu's eyes were bloodshot and she almost fainted. She grabbed the wooden box containing the money and searched for it desperately.

"It's all here. All the money is in there. I haven't touched it."

Lu Xiaomei helped to look for it, but couldn't find it.

Suddenly, she thought of something, dropped what she was holding, and went to find Su Yuxian.

"Is it you? Did you steal the money from home?" Lu Xiaomei grabbed her shoulders and asked sternly, "No one else has been in the house except you. It must be you who stole the money. Hand it over, hand over the money in the box."

Mother Lu also stared at her daughter-in-law suspiciously and scratched her, leaving several red marks on Su Yuxian's face. "Where's the money? Where did you hide it?"

Su Yuxian was confused.

She felt that she was more wronged than Dou E.

"What money? I didn't see it." Su Yuxian covered his stinging face and explained, "I haven't even been to my mother's room."

Mother Lu regained her senses and asked, "Where's the money?"

"Did Dad take it?" Lu Xiaomei said, "I'll go find Dad."

He left a word and rushed out of the house.

Su Yuxian dragged her injured foot and sat down, looking at the room where her parents-in-law lived, her eyes flickering.

The damn old woman and her damn sister-in-law are so nervous, they must have a lot of money at home.

Thinking about how no one in the Lu family called a doctor for her when she injured her foot, and they just used wood ash to treat her, Su Yuxian lowered her eyes, and a fierce light flashed in her eyes.
